BLG upsets G2; Diable pentakill

Day 3 of First Stand 2026 saw Bilibili Gaming (BLG) beat G2 Esports to lock a knockout-stage spot, while Diable scored a second pentakill to power BFX past TSW — the offline Brazilian First Stand tourney (Mar 16–22) is drawing record group-stage viewership. The event’s results are already reshaping MSI seeding conversations. (liquipedia.net) (dotesports.com) (escharts.com)

Bilibili Gaming swept G2 Esports 3-0 in the Group A upper-bracket final on Day 3 to secure a knockout-stage (top‑4) berth. (bo3.gg) Bin and midlaner Knight carried the series for BLG, with DotEsports singling out Bin’s “vintage” carry moments and Knight’s Akali burst that repeatedly neutralized G2’s engages. (dotesports.com) BNK FEARX’s 18‑year‑old ADC Diable recorded his second tournament pentakill in the opening game of BFX’s Day 3 match against Team Secret Whales, adding to an already eye‑catching start to the event. (dotesports.com) Diable’s first pentakill came in FearX’s opening series against Bilibili Gaming, where he finished a game on Jinx and helped force a five‑game thriller in the group stage opener. (youtube.com) Esports Charts reported that First Stand 2026 opened with record‑breaking viewership across the Group Stage’s opening days, marking the tournament’s strongest group‑stage audience to date. (escharts.com) Riot’s format awards the winning region a direct bye into MSI 2026’s bracket stage (skipping Play‑Ins), a rule tournament coverage has flagged as the reason early First Stand results are already reshaping MSI seeding conversations.
